Meet the coaches

We are pleased to introduce this year's all-star roster of Pacific Coast Club Coaches! 

12U Girls


Picture
​Thomas Tran
Head Coach - 12U

Thomas Tran is excited to return to coaching volleyball after some time away with his young kids.  He was extensively involved in the Ottawa club teams and regional team programs as both a player then coach.  He has also been a part of the UBC men’s program as an assistant coach and team physio.

Picture
Josephine Chung
Head Coach - 12U

Jo is a dedicated homeschooling mother of four with a lifelong passion for volleyball. She fell in love with the game at just 12 years old and went on to help her high school team capture gold at the city championships. Since then, Jo has spent the past 15 years coaching both youth and adults, sharing her love for the sport and commitment to player development.


Jo continues to play volleyball with great joy, always striving for continual growth and improvement while bringing out the best in her teammates. As a coach, she focuses on strong fundamentals, team chemistry, and the dynamics that make great teams work together seamlessly. Jo brings a competitive spirit to her coaching, encouraging athletes to challenge themselves while maintaining a positive, supportive environment.
​

Her coaching philosophy centers on fostering growth, confidence, and a deeper love for the game. She strives to help each player discover their potential—both on and off the court—through teamwork, perseverance, and the joy of volleyball.

Picture
​Caia Fisher-Hulse
Assistant Coach - 12U

Caia is a graduate student at the University of British Columbia in the Faculty of Medicine. Outside of her studies at UBC and her research at BC Women's Hospital NICU, Caia currently coaches the grade six girls team at Crofton House School, and is excited to coach club volleyball. Caia was a middle blocker at Crofton House School, where she won back to back provincial championships in 2017 and 2018. Caia also played club volleyball for Thunder Volleyball Club, where she won U17 and U18 Provincials. 

Picture
Chloe Tees
Assistant Coach - 12U

Chloe has several years of coaching experience, including leading high school teams to league championships and guiding the 12U Red team to a silver medal at provincials last year. She has played volleyball for many years, including competing on the SFU club team, which has deepened her knowledge and passion for the game. Chloe is excited to be coaching 12U again this year and can’t wait to share her love for the sport with a new group of players.

Picture
Kendra Duhame
Assistant Coach - 12U

Kendra is a current student at UBC in her second year. She played volleyball on her school team throughout high school in 2021-2024. Kendra is currently assisting in coaching the grade 9 team at University Hill Secondary School.

13U Girls


Picture
Autumn Bailey
Head Coach - 13U Black


Autumn is excited to be joining PCVC this year as a coach for the 12U team. She started playing volleyball when she was 10 years old and has loved it ever since.

Autumn played college volleyball at Michigan State University where she studied elementary education and then moved to Vancouver to join the Canadian National Team. Autumn played her first professional season in Turkey and helped her team earn a top 5 finish in the competitive Turkish League. In 2019 at the VNL qualifier, she suffered a knee injury that has kept her out of competition, but she is eager to heal and return to the court as soon as she can. 


​Autumn is from Ontario and grew up playing club volleyball for Defensa. She has been coaching youth volleyball for 15 years and is excited to bring her expertise to the 12U level, helping to develop athletes to reach their full potential and to grow as people and teammates.

Picture
Ricardo Hernandez
Head Coach - 13U Red

​Ricardo brings a wealth of coaching experience to the PCVC 13U Red team, with a strong background and dedication in coaching at various school levels. Last season, he led the PCVC U12 Red team to a silver medal finish in Div 1 at the Provincial Championships and guided his U12 girls’ school team to their first-ever CISVA championship in 2024.

Ricardo is currently the Varsity Head Coach at Little Flower Academy, where he continues to foster excellence and teamwork among his athletes.

A multi-sport athlete himself, Ricardo has played both volleyball and basketball, representing British Columbia and Ontario on provincial teams and competing at the CCAA level. He believes in making volleyball enjoyable while inspiring and developing the next generation of players.

Picture
Maria Liaskas
​Assistant Coach - 13U Red

Maria is a kinesiologist and strength & conditioning coach with a passion for helping young athletes reach their full potential — both on and off the court. A former elite rhythmic gymnast, as well as a three-time provincial volleyball champion, Maria brings over a decade of competitive experience and a deep understanding of movement, discipline, and resilience.
With bachelor’s and master’s degrees in Kinesiology from UBC, she combines science-based training with a supportive coaching approach that builds confidence, athleticism, and a lifelong passion for sport. At PCVC, her goal is to empower athletes to move better, perform stronger, and develop the mental and physical tools to succeed at every level of their game.

14U Girls


Picture
Michelle Burt
Head Coach - 14U Black

Michelle has finally decided to make the leap to coaching after playing competitively since the age of 16. She played volleyball in Toronto ON with the Scarborough Solars Volleyball Club, was selected to the Regional team x2 years and the Ontario Provincial Team x2 years. She was the starting middle blocker for the University of Toronto Varsity Team for 3 years and for the University of Manitoba Bisons Varsity Team for 1 year.

Considered an “undersized” middle player, Michelle worked hard to secure her starting position by focusing on the fundamentals. She brings this same philosophy and dedication to the fundamentals to her coaching. Michelle’s motto is “all players, even middles, should be 6 rotation players”

Picture
Allyssah Fitterer
Assistant Coach - 14U Black

Allyssah is returning to the PCVC coaching staff following a thrilling 2024 U12 season, with PCVC teams securing gold and silver medals at Provincial Championships.

After 12 years competing at the club, regional, provincial, NCAA, and professional level, Allyssah retired from the Canadian Women’s National Team in the fall of 2023.

Coaching has allowed Allyssah to give back all she’s learned and be a positive female role model for young women in sport. She brings the player’s perspective to coaching, focusing on athletes’ joy, improvement, and mental and physical well-being. In addition to technical training, she equally values teaching mental skills and sportsmanship. 

Outside of her work with PCVC, Allyssah leads Volleyball Canada’s Regional Excellence Program at the Olympic Oval. Her passion for helping others led her to work in youth education and mental health spaces. She is currently pursuing a degree in Counselling Psychology.

Picture
Momoko Fukuda
Assistant Coach - 14U Black

Momoko started playing volleyball at the age of 9 in Japan and had the honor of competing in a national championship as a member of Team Tokyo while in high school. She also participated in the Spring High Volleyball Tournament, which is featured in the popular anime Haikyuu!

After entering Rikkyo University in Japan, Momoko joined the volleyball team as both a coach and a player. She has also coached a girls team for ages 6 to 12. Momoko currently plays as a libero, however she has experience in all positions throughout her volleyball career.

Momoko recently moved to Vancouver and is excited to join a coed 6s team now. She is honored to have the opportunity to be part of the PCVC team!

Picture
Milena Čučuk
Head Coach - 14U Red

Milena is excited to return for her second coaching season with PCVC. She is proud to have coached the 13U Girls Team White to a Silver medal at the BC Regionals and a top ten placement in the 2025 Provincials, during her inaugural season as a PCVC coach.
Milena started playing volleyball at the age of 8 in her hometown of Pljevlja, Yugoslavia and won the U13 National Championship of Montenegro in 2004. Later on, at her high school in Hong Kong, she assistant-coached her school’s volleyball team and led them to their first victory in school history. Milena continued playing recreationally after her undergraduate studies in Vancouver and is proud to have won the Urban Rec beach volley tournament in 2015 in a co-ed team.

Knee injuries prevent Milena from actively playing but she is eager to share her skills and experience with the youth and reconnect with the sport.

Picture
Luis Cabrejos
Assistant Coach - 14U Red

Luis has been active in sports his whole life — especially volleyball, swimming, and table tennis. He began volleyball training at age 12 and has competed at a high level in Peru since he was 16. His experience in multiple positions has helped him develop a strong technical foundation and deep tactical understanding of the game. He is passionate about helping athletes grow through strong fundamentals, proper mechanics, and confident decision-making. Luis coaches with patience and believes progress comes from mastering basics with consistency and discipline. He is currently completing his NCCP Development Coach certification and is excited to bring his energy to PCVC this season.

Picture
Shea Murphy
Assistant Coach - 14U Red

Shea grew up in Edmonton playing club and school volleyball throughout his secondary years, culminating in a 4A provincial championship in his final year. After graduation, he remained active in the sport through co-ed recreational leagues for over a decade.


In 2014, Shea began coaching developmental volleyball at Avalon Junior High, his alma mater, where he spent six seasons introducing young athletes to the game.  In 2019 and 2020, he joined the Nooks 14u and Fog 15u club teams, helping both to bronze medals in premier tournaments.

Throughout his coaching journey, Shea has found that clear communication and positive relationships between teammates and coaches create a supportive environment for growth. His approach centers on equipping athletes with knowledge and then providing ample opportunities to refine their skills and build confidence.  He believes athletes are the ones who do the work and achieve the results. As a coach, his role is to support, guide, and empower them to grow as players and as people.

15U Girls


Picture
Elham Fallah
Head Coach - 15U Black

Elham Fallah has 10 years of experience with the Iran National Team. She served as the Captain of the National Team at the 2020 Olympic Qualifiers. Over the course of her career, she has been both champion and runner-up in the Iranian Premier League. In 2018 and 2019, she was selected as Best Setter and Player of the Year. In addition to her playing career, she is a coach in the REP Program at the Richmond Olympic Oval and coaches the 15U and 12U teams at Apex Volleyball Club.


Picture
Caitlin Hughes
Assistant Coach - 15U Black

Caitlin is making her return to court coaching for PCVC after spending 2 years at the University of Toronto completing her Master’s of Science in Occupational Therapy! While in Ontario, she proudly represented Leaside Volleyball Club as a 12U Head Coach and Sunday League Lead. 

Caitlin has been a member of the PCVC coaching staff since 2018. From lead coaching clinics, head coaching club teams and doing administrative tasks, she has gained a ton of experience navigating youth sport program delivery and has received fantastic mentorship throughout her coaching career. You can find her coordinating Sunday League and scheduling coaches for PCVC clinics this year (which has been her role since 2022). 


Caitlin is ecstatic to be joining the 15U PCVC Black crew this year, as many of the girls are original members of her 12U crew from a few years ago - full circle! She looks forward to working with growth mindset oriented athletes who are committed to personalizing their volleyball craft and who appreciate the purpose of strengthening the mental side of their game too.


​Caitlin started her own volleyball journey at age 8, and played her 12-18U club career with Thunder Volleyball Club in Vancouver. Currently, Caitlin competes locally on the Volleyball BC beach circuit in the summer, and enjoys hiking in her free time.

Picture
Catherine Chow
Head Coach - 15U Red


Catherine (Chow) Hughesman coached the U13 girls to a Provincial Tier 1 Silver medal during her inaugural year as a PCVC coach, having coached elementary school volleyball teams for the past three years. 

As a mom to two Club and beach players, Catherine’s can-do attitude supports the team, athletes and parents to enjoy the best playing experience possible for all. Catherine is an avid beach player, and she returned to playing indoor 6s for fun this year.

Together with her spouse Curtis, they are proudly part of a family obsessed with volleyball and hockey; Catherine also enjoys an executive legal career with a professional sports team and is a UBC law professor.


Picture
Gavin Hastings
Assistant Coach -15U Red


Gavin has played volleyball since Grade 8. He played for the Victoria Volleyball Association for 5 years in high school and was selected for Team BC tryouts in 2009. He has coached multiple teams from elementary age all the way up to 18U. In 2023, he coached the 16U PCVC boys team to a top ten placement in provincials. Gavin is excited to be returning to PCVC for his third year with the club!

Picture
Nick Taub
Assistant Coach - 15U Red

​Nicholas Taub will be joining the PCVC 15U Girls team as an assistant coach this season. Having been part of PCVC for several years, he is excited to continue growing with the club. A former UBC men’s volleyball player, Nicholas also brings experience competing in beach volleyball overseas. He looks forward to sharing his knowledge and passion for the game with the team this season.

16U Girls


Picture
Richard Schick
Head Coach - 16U Girls


Richard has coached at all levels from 13u club to the University level, and both our Mens and Women's national team. As a player, Richard won National Championships at the college, university and pro levels and as a coach at college, university and junior beach levels. Over his coaching tenure his programs have produced numerous athletes who have who have represented both our Canadian indoor and beach national teams.

17U Girls


Picture
Brandon Nguyen
Head Coach - 17U Girls Black


​Brandon discovered volleyball in his junior year of high school and quickly fell in love with the game. Since then, he has stayed deeply involved in the volleyball community as a coach, player, and enthusiastic supporter of both amateur and professional play.

He is a Certified Development Coach and trained Advanced Development Coach and now enters his seventh year of coaching with PCVC. He brings a true passion for the game of volleyball and and is looking forward to sharing his knowledge with this year's 17U team.

Picture
Mike Oiknine
Assistant Coach - 17U Girls Black
​

Mike discovered volleyball on Kits beach when he first moved to Vancouver and immediately fell in love with the sport. He plays in the KBVA beach tournaments as well as various indoor and grass tournaments. Newer to coaching, he is excited to share his passion for the sport with the team.

Picture
Simon Dang
Assistant Coach - 17U Black
​
Simon is a passionate volleyball coach who has played three years of competitive club experience. He has coached athletes at the high school, club, and adult levels, bringing a well-rounded and adaptable approach to the game. 
Simon focuses on strong fundamentals, smart decision-making, and building a positive team culture. With experience as both a player and coach, he is committed to helping athletes grow in skill, confidence, and love for the game.

18U Girls


Picture
Lainna Buch 
Head Coach - 18U Girls

After coaching with Christian at Leaside Volleyball club in Toronto for 4 years, Lainna now enters into her 11th year of coaching club with PCVC. She is a certified Advanced Development Coach.  She brings lots of energy and focus, and is truly passionate about the sport and its athletes.

She was a member of the University of Waterloo Warriors Volleyball Team from 2009-2012, and in 2013 she played for the Humber College Hawks Volleyball team.  That year she helped the team to win their 6th consecutive OCAA championship and bring home 4th at Nationals.

Lainna is inspired and driven to coach not only players, but young women to be the very best people they can be, and is very excited to bring her strengths to Pacific Coast Volleyball Club

Picture
Elham Fallah
Assistant Coach - 18U Girls

Elham Fallah has 10 years of experience with the Iran National Team. She served as the Captain of the National Team at the 2020 Olympic Qualifiers. Over the course of her career, she has been both champion and runner-up in the Iranian Premier League. In 2018 and 2019, she was selected as Best Setter and Player of the Year. In addition to her playing career, she is a coach in the REP Program at the Richmond Olympic Oval and coaches the 15U and 12U teams at Apex Volleyball Club.

Picture
Megan Rosenlund
​Assistant Coach - 18U Girls

​Megan brings over a decade of experience coaching indoor and outdoor volleyball at the youth and collegiate levels. She competed five years at the post-secondary level with Vancouver Island University, earning three provincial championships and one national title. In 2017, she was named CCAA Player of the Year. Following her collegiate career, Megan played professionally in Denmark for one season, contributing to her team’s gold medal victory at the Danish Cup. Megan is excited to join a group of talented athletes, and to help them achieve their goals.
